Swiftui - An Overview
Swiftui - An Overview
Blog Article
You must see a small, black archery icon more than our large, blue circle – it’s the ideal plan, nonetheless it doesn’t search fantastic.
Suggestion: Although we’ll be targeting iOS 16, our code will even get the job done terrific on macOS Ventura and further than.
Subsequent, Allow’s include some textual content down below the impression so it’s very clear for the user what the suggestion is. You presently met the Text view and the font() modifier, so that you can increase this code beneath the Circle code:
This is likely to make it animate the outdated VStack currently being taken off in addition to a new VStack remaining included, rather than just the person sights inside of it. Better yet, we will Management how that incorporate and take away changeover takes place utilizing a transition() modifier, which has various built-in transitions we are able to use.
As much pleasurable as archery is, this application truly should advise a random exercise to customers in lieu of normally showing the identical matter. Meaning introducing two new Qualities to our watch: one to retailer the variety of doable activities, and 1 to show whichever one is presently getting advised.
Previews. You can now build a person or quite a few previews of any SwiftUI views to obtain sample data, and configure Just about nearly anything your customers may possibly see, such as massive fonts, localizations, or Dark Manner. Previews could also Display screen your UI in any unit and any orientation.
And fourth, It could be wonderful In case the modify among actions was read here smoother, which we are able to do by animating the change. In SwiftUI, this is finished by wrapping improvements we want to animate having a call into the withAnimation() operate, like this:
More than that blue circle we’re heading to position an icon demonstrating the exercise we propose. iOS includes numerous thousand free of charge icons known as SF Symbols
This declarative fashion even applies to intricate concepts like animation. Effortlessly include animation to Virtually any Handle and decide on a group of Prepared-to-use effects with only a few lines of code.
The most crucial A part of our user find out more interface is going to be a circle demonstrating the now recommended activity. We are able to draw circles just by composing Circle, so swap the Textual content("Hello, SwiftUI!") view with this:
If you recompile your SwiftUI apps for visionOS, you can incorporate depth and 3D objects to Home windows or current volumes. Use RealityView to herald RealityKit material together with your sights and controls. And you will use SwiftUI and RealityKit alongside one another to construct Comprehensive Place immersive activities.
have pursuits in there – we can provide Swift a wise default value to make use of just in the event that the array occurs to be empty Sooner or later, such as this:
During this app we’re gonna clearly show the user a whole new action they might consider to help keep healthy, such as basketball, golfing, great site and climbing. To make it a little more attractive, we’ll Display screen Every single exercise applying its identify, and in addition an icon symbolizing the exercise, then increase a splash of shade at the rear of it.
We get to choose, but I do think here a vertical structure will seem greater. In SwiftUI we get that having a new look at sort referred to as VStack, which can be placed about